Important State Tax Withholding Information For Retirees
Thursday, January 12, 2012
LANSING – With the new provisions pertaining to state income tax on retirement income having begun on January 1, 2012, Senator Caswell would like to inform retirees about state income tax withholding options for their pension payments. As many retirees born between January 1, 1946 and December 31, 1952 will qualify for the income tax deduction of $20,000 for individuals or $40,000 for couples, they will not need to have any income tax withheld from their pensions at all. Most retirees born before January 1, 1946 will also not need any income tax withheld from their pension payments.
Many retirees may have already received information from their pension administrators about how much, if any, Michigan income tax they would like withheld from their pension payments. However, for retirees that have not received withholding information from their pension administrator, they have several options for declaring how much state income tax they would like withheld from their payments. The first step they should take is to call their pension administrator to determine if the company has its own withholding form. If a company does not have its own form, the Department of Treasury has a W-4P withholding certificate for pensions and annuities that retirees can send to their pension administrator to indicate how much, if any, Michigan income tax to withhold from their pension checks. State of Michigan retirees may make changes to the withholding on their state or school pensions through the Office of Retirement Services’ “miAccount” website at http://tinyurl.com/miAccount.
